David Simpson is the best-selling novelist of the Post-Human series, a Kindle All-Star and has been ranked the most popular scifi Author in America by Amazon.com. He has filmed a short proof-of-concept based on his series, is an award-winning teacher and holds a Master’s degree in literature from the University of British Columbia.
David is a full example of believing in the story in your head and getting it published. He is been part of the story-telling business since his twenties. He went out of the 'Book Industry Professionals ways' and took the risk of not hearing the voice of those 'who knew' about scifi books. Now he is living his dream of been a full time scifi author and maybe he can help us dream into the realms of a Post-Human not so far future.

Moore's law actually stated that the number of transistors on an IC double every TWO years not one. That changes your pace by a lot although the trend is still exponential, it is important to track these metrics annually and adjust since exponential trends lead to high variances.
